Subject: Studio bookings for training video recordings

Hi facilities team,

The Brightloom studio on level 4 is now available for recording internal training videos. Bookings go through the front desk diary; allow thirty minutes between sessions for the Halden crew to reset lighting and check the sound baffles. The studio door stays locked at all times because of the equipment inside, and the soundproof seal means knocking is pointless. To let presenters in, use the entry code below.

turnstile pass: bdg-YEOZLM-79341408

## Ownership — Offline Mode

This section covers offline mode for Trailmark, our field-survey app. Offline sync is the twitchiest part of the codebase: conflict resolution, the local queue, and the resume-after-signal-loss logic all live in `sync/offline`. If you're on call and see sync-queue alerts, check the runbook first — most issues are stuck uploads from the Kessler Flats pilot region and clear on retry. For anything weirder, escalate directly to the offline-mode owner listed below.

named custodian: Druion Kelix Brivan

### Step 4: Cut over the reminder job

Stop the legacy Larkvale clinic reminder cron before enabling the new Tessera scheduler, otherwise patients may receive duplicate appointment texts. Verify the dry-run log shows zero sends, then enable live mode during the maintenance window. The scheduler expects these configuration values in its environment at boot.

service settings:
[istax]
port = 9090
team = sormir
host = istax.ferradyn.corp
region = central-2
access_code = ac_447e33
timeout_ms = 250